The Beignet Bar opens for business

They’re fluffy and golden, and usually, this Southern dessert is hard to find outside Louisiana. 

“I was craving some beignets so I was trying to figure out how can I get them [in Nashville] without going to New Orleans,” said Natasha Johnson, owner of The Beignet Bar .

Johnson says she’s not really a baker.

“Not at all. I am a visionary. I’m a creative and I’m a millennial,” she said. 

Now, she’s putting all her beignets in this basket and banking on Nashville’s emerging foodie scene.

Next year, they hope to have a food truck and then a brick and mortar store. Until then, you can call or order online. 

So what makes the dessert so special?

“So beignets are kind of a cross between a French doughnut and a pastry they’re usually served warm with powdered sugar all over them,” she said.
